Description
### Your use case
Description
The recent Element Web interface uses "Remove this session" instead of the previous "Sign out" option.
While technically correct from a Matrix session perspective, this wording is confusing for regular users. Most users understand "Sign out" or "Log out" as the action to leave their account on the current device or browser.
Current behavior
Users need to go to:
Settings → Security & Privacy → Sessions → Remove this session
to log out from the current session.
Expected behavior
Please consider bringing back the "Sign out" button, or use a clearer label such as:
Sign out
Sign out this device
Sign out (Remove this session)
This would make the interface easier to understand, especially for organizations deploying Element Web to non-technical users.
Impact
For self-hosted Matrix deployments and organizations with many users, the current wording may cause confusion because users may not realize that "Remove this session" is the logout function.
